Meaning of Township | Babel Free

Noun CEFR B2
ˈtaʊnʃɪp

Definitions

  1. The territory of a town.
  2. A subdivision of a county.
    Canada, US
  3. An area set aside for nonwhite occupation.
    South-Africa
  4. A nonwhite (usually subeconomic) area attached to a city.
    South-Africa
  5. A small town.
    Australia, New-Zealand
